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"castanogenin" in English
English translation for "
castanogenin
"
澳洲栗配基
Similar Words:
"castanin" English translation
,
"castanite" English translation
,
"castano" English translation
,
"castano primo" English translation
,
"castano river" English translation
,
"castanon" English translation
,
"castanondo" English translation
,
"castanopsis" English translation
,
"castanopsis chryophylla" English translation
,
"castanopsis concinna" English translation